Raised in a loving home in Oklahoma City as the sixth of ten children, Dr. Turner was shaped by the faith and strength of his mother, Mrs. Luvera Agnew. At eight years old, he accepted Christ and was baptized, setting the course for a life deeply rooted in faith.
In 1984, Dr. Turner accepted his call to preach under the mentorship of the late Rev. Dr. A.G. Woodberry. Serving in multiple leadership roles at Greater Mount Olive Baptist Church, he cultivated the skills and heart for the pastoral ministry God was preparing him for.
Before entering full-time ministry, Dr. Turner worked as a bank officer and was later recruited to Kansas City as a Vice President for Commerce Bank. But God had a greater plan. In 1998, Dr. Turner became Pastor of Oak Ridge Missionary Baptist Church, answering a higher call to serve God’s people.
Under his leadership, Oak Ridge has grown into one of Kansas City’s largest congregations. His preaching, pastoral care, and vision for growth have transformed lives and ministries—including the launch of the Wallace L. Downs Scholarship Ministry and the Oak Ridge Youth Development School.
Dr. Turner holds degrees from Oklahoma State University, Oklahoma Baptist University, and Palmer Theological Seminary, along with studies at Oxford University. His academic journey reflects his lifelong dedication to learning and spiritual leadership.
Dr. Turner’s leadership extends beyond the pulpit. He has spearheaded citywide unity initiatives, served on multiple community boards, and is a national voice in Baptist education as the Sixth Vice President of the National Baptist Congress of Christian Education.

He and First Lady Tinalisa Turner are the proud parents of Austin, Shilicia, and Addision. As a husband, father, and servant-leader, Dr. Turner’s life is a testimony to staying rooted in Christ and allowing God to produce lasting fruit in every season. Get to know our graceful First Lady.
